How to Reach

The Andaman Islands are a beautiful and remote archipelago in the Bay of Bengal, known for their pristine beaches, clear waters, and rich marine life. Reaching the Andaman Islands requires a bit of planning, but the journey is worth it for the stunning destinations that await. Here’s a comprehensive guide on how to reach the Andaman Islands.

1. By Air

The quickest and most convenient way to reach the Andaman Islands is by air. The main airport is Veer Savarkar International Airport (IXZ) in Port Blair, the capital city of the Andaman and Nicobar Islands.

Major Airlines and Routes:

  • From Mainland India: Direct flights to Port Blair are available from major Indian cities such as Delhi, Mumbai, Chennai, Kolkata, and Bangalore. Airlines like Air India, IndiGo, SpiceJet, GoAir, and Vistara operate regular flights.
  • Flight Duration: The flight duration from mainland India to Port Blair varies from 2 to 5 hours, depending on the departure city.

International Flights:

  • Currently, there are no direct international flights to the Andaman Islands. International travelers must first reach one of the major Indian cities and then take a domestic flight to Port Blair.

2. By Sea

Traveling by sea is an adventurous option and provides a unique experience. Passenger ships operate from the mainland to Port Blair.

Major Ports and Routes:

  • From Chennai, Kolkata, and Visakhapatnam: Government-operated ships by the Shipping Corporation of India (SCI) and private operators offer services from these ports. The journey takes about 3 to 4 days, depending on the weather and sea conditions.

Booking and Travel Tips:

  • Booking: Tickets can be booked through the Directorate of Shipping Services in Port Blair or their offices in the respective mainland cities.
  • Facilities: Ships are equipped with basic amenities, including cabins, dining facilities, and recreational areas. However, the experience is more rustic compared to air travel.

3. Inter-Island Travel

Once you arrive in Port Blair, you can explore other islands using various modes of transport.

By Ferry:

  • Government Ferries: Regular government ferries connect Port Blair to popular islands like Havelock (Swaraj Dweep), Neil (Shaheed Dweep), and others. These ferries are economical but can be crowded, especially during peak tourist season.
  • Private Ferries: Private operators like Makruzz, Green Ocean, and Sea Link offer faster and more comfortable services compared to government ferries. These ferries are ideal for tourists looking for a quicker and more convenient option.

By Helicopter:

  • The Pawan Hans helicopter service operates inter-island flights, offering quick travel between Port Blair and remote islands like Diglipur, Little Andaman, and others. This is a faster but more expensive option.

Travel Tips

  1. Advance Booking: Whether traveling by air or sea, book your tickets well in advance, especially during peak tourist seasons (December to February and May to June).
  2. Travel Documents: Carry a valid ID proof (passport for international travelers and a government-issued ID for Indian citizens). Foreign nationals need to obtain a Restricted Area Permit (RAP) on arrival at Port Blair.
  3. Weather Considerations: Check the weather forecast before planning your trip. Monsoon season (June to September) can affect sea travel and cause flight delays.
  4. Health and Safety: Carry essential medications, sunscreen, and insect repellent. Ensure you have travel insurance that covers medical emergencies and trip cancellations.
  5. Local Transport: In Port Blair and major islands, auto-rickshaws, taxis, and rental scooters are available for local travel. Pre-booking transportation for island transfers can save time and hassle.
